Cool, and Chic are only a few words that describe the 'Cindy' jeans. Designed with the Tall body in mind, the vintage style mom jeans are perfect for everyday wear and transitioning into a more evening look. The soft non-stretch denim still provides comfort while enhancing your shape and flattering your curves. The straight-leg fit allows the 'Cindy' jeans to go with any style of shoes from trainers, heels, or boots. With an inseam of up to 38 the 'Cindy' jeans will fit any tall woman impeccably, whether you're 5ft8 or 6ft4. ‘Cindy’ is ideal for everyday events, date nights with your partner or your girls, or a party night. Details Material: 60% Cotton 40% Polyester Non-Stretch Denim  Model Stats Delilah is 6'4 with heels and 6'0 without wearing a W34L36  Item fits true to size, we recommend if you are between sizes you go for a size up.
